多DAG工作流在云计算环境下的可靠性调度方法
发布时间:2017-08-17 18:11
本文关键词:多DAG工作流在云计算环境下的可靠性调度方法
【摘要】:针对云计算环境中多个DAG科学工作流的可靠性调度问题,提出一种考虑虚拟机之间链路通信竞争的动态多DAG分层调度算法.首先使用通信竞争模型描述虚拟机之间的通信,然后分别计算主版本及副版本任务的最早完成时间,并限定任务所调度的虚拟机单元.再对多个同时到达的DAG工作流任务使用动态分层方法,计算每个DAG任务的不公平程度因子.该算法有效解决了当多个DAG中任务的权值相差较大时,之前到达的DAG不会因为剩余任务迟迟得不到调度而导致执行时间跨度增大的问题.仿真实验表明,在保证可靠调度的前提下,该算法不仅能提高多个DAG调度的公平程度,而且能有效地缩短多个DAG调度的平均最早完成时间.
【作者单位】: 哈尔滨工业大学计算机科学与技术学院;东北林业大学信息与计算机工程学院;
【关键词】: 云计算 多个DAG 可靠性调度 公平因子
【基金】:国家自然科学基金资助项目(61202091) 国家863重大科技专项资助项目(2013AA01A215) 哈尔滨市科技局科技创新人才基金资助项目(2014RFQXJ132)
【分类号】:TP393.09
【正文快照】: 云计算作为一种崭新的计算模式得到越来越多的关注.它将各种分布的计算、存储及应用资源进行整合并实现多层次的虚拟化与抽象化,有效地将各类资源以服务的形式提供给用户.云计算中资源调度的目的是实现计算资源、存储资源集合与调度任务集合满足有效空间和时间映射关系.因此,
【相似文献】
中国期刊全文数据库 前1条
1 田国忠;肖创柏;谢军奇;;有期限约束的多DAG共享资源的调度及公平费用优化方法[J];计算机学报;2014年07期
,本文编号:690376
本文链接:https://www.wllwen.com/guanlilunwen/ydhl/690376.html